Canned 2/06/18
Light fizzy pink head, pink hazy color

Nose loads of raspberry, tart lactic and creamy wheat, sweet candy tartness, jammy berry

Taste brings tons of raspberry and pretty tart, creamy lacto sourness maybe, tart very little seed jammy berry, little flemmy finish

Mouth is med to lighter bod, little creamy, fluffy carb

Overall very nice, good Berliner base and great jammy raspberry

16oz can dated 11/1/17.

Pours dark pink with a short-lived head of light pink. Faint lacing with minimal retention. Aromatics lead off with fruit-laced stomach bile. Raspberries with shades of diaper and digested yogurt. Light bodied with a crisp mouthfeel. Sweet tarts up front on the palate with ripe raspberries. Zero malt and plenty of sourness. Finishes with a lingering, sour note and funky fruit.

An interesting take on a Berliner. Quite sour and funky.
